I have loved this pump. I have used it since I got home from the hospital and my daughter is now 10 weeks old. The only other pump I have experience with is the Medela Symphony in the hospital. I found the 3 minute letdown feature annoying on it. The Hygeia Enjoye jumps right in just like the baby and works well. It pumped better for me than the Symphony did in the hospital. I have never had any complications with it and use it daily, sometimes multiple times. I understand the reason for the baby recording button, however, I find it silly and annoying since I seem to hit it by accident. I have not had issues with pumping so it may be useful if you do. I would recommend this pump to anyone and love that it is more green and can safely be reused by others. Nothing has broke or worn out. I could think of a few improvements like the ability to pump into storage bags, etc, however, for the price and quality I give it 5 bright stars. |

I bought the Hygeia EnJoye EXT on a recommendation from a friend, and I can honestly say it was great advice. The pump works very well for me and I have been using it very frequently (2-3 times a day) for the past 4 months. I really like the closed system, which makes clean up a breeze. The pump is also much more quiet than others I have seen. The only drawback to this pump that I have found is the fact that the external battery pack, though useful, requires 8 AA batteries, which can get expensive if you use the pump often without the AC adapter. Other than the battery issue, I think the Hygeia EnJoye EXT was the right purchase.

| I have 3 children and have gone through 3 different pumps since my first child. This pump has probably been the best performing pump I've owned, however I can not attest to its durability. The first pump I bought was a Playtex, which worked ok but only lasted 4 months before it stopped working completely. After that I decided to spend a little more on Medela Pump in Style, which worked great, but still didn't last very long. I used the Medela for my first and second child and when I pulled it out to use it the first time with my most recent, it wouldn't even turn on. I heard that Hygeia was a new pump manufacturer developed by former Medela people and I thought it was worth a shot. So far, so good. I've been very successful with the EPS and I really like the CARE feature. It shows that Hygeia is really thinking about new ideas for beastfeeding moms. |
